Michigan Schools Sound the Alarm as Student Absenteeism Reaches Crisis Levels

< 1 min read

Across Michigan, teachers, principals, and superintendents are sounding a warning they say can no longer be ignored: students are disappearing from classrooms at an alarming rate, and the consequences could reshape the future of education in the state.

What was once viewed as an occasional attendance issue has now spiraled into a full-blown crisis, one that threatens academic achievement, school funding, and the stability of entire districts.
